A new adaptive sliding mode controller based on the RBF neural network for an electro-hydraulic servo system

Hao Feng et al.

Summary: An adaptive sliding mode control method based on RBF neural networks is proposed to improve the performance of a robotic excavator. The RBF neural networks are used to approximate and compensate for model uncertainties and load disturbances in the electro-hydraulic servo system. Adaptive mechanisms are designed to adjust the connection weights of the neural networks in real time for stability, and a nonlinear term is introduced into the sliding mode to improve dynamic performance. Experimental results show that the proposed controller outperforms traditional PID and SMC controllers in terms of tracking accuracy and disturbance rejection.

Multi-Objective Optimization Design of Key Parameters of a Stepless Flow Control System with Multi-System Coupling Characteristics

Xu Sun et al.

Summary: The stepless flow control system is an important energy-saving technology for reciprocating compressors in the petrochemical and oil refining industries. Optimizing the movement characteristics of the unloader and suction valve is crucial for improving the energy-saving level and reducing operating costs. This study establishes a working model based on multi-system coupling and uses the response surface method to optimize key control parameters. The results show that the comprehensive working performance of the system is effectively improved through the proposed double optimization scheme.

Design and Flow Analysis of an Adjustable Check Valve by Means of CFD Method

Grzegorz Filo et al.

Summary: The research presented in the article focuses on improving flow characteristics and reducing pressure losses of an adjustable check valve. Two variants of the valve body were analyzed and a new solution with modified geometry based on CFD simulations was proposed. Results showed a significant reduction in pressure loss, up to 40%, with a high degree of consistency between simulation and experimental results.
